Who won UFC 104?

The main event of the UFC 104 event was the light heavyweight title bout between Mauricio Rua and Lyoto Machida. Machida defeated Rua by unanimous decision to retain his title. The other fights it the main card of UFC 104 were:

a. Cain Velasquez def. Ben Rothwell

b. Gleison Tibau def. Josh Neer

c. Joe Stevenson def. Spencer Fisher

d. Anthony Johnson def. Yoshiyuki Yoshida

What UFC stand for?

UFC - Ultimate Fighting Championship is an MMA (Mixed martial arts) Promotion.

Fighters are divided into 5 weight classes -

Lightweight (155lbs and under) Welterweight (156-170lbs)

Middleweight (171-185lbs)

Light Heavyweight (186-205lbs)

Heavyweight (206lbs-265lbs)

Fighters are allowed to use almost any martial arts technique. The exceptions are groin or eye strikes, throat strikes and small joint locks (i.e fingers) Fights take place in an 8 sided cage, known as the octagon. The reason for a cage is that ropes are unsafe (fighters can fall through and/or get tangled in them). The cage is flexible enough not to be dangerous, and also allows spectators and cameras to see the fight with some clarity.

The aim of a fight, which lasts for 3 five minute rounds (5 rounds for a championship fight) is to knock out or submit your opponent. The referee will stop a fight if a fighter is no longer intelligently defending himself, or has received a serious injury (e.g broken arm)

If neither fighter loses within the 3 rounds, The athletic comission judges decide who wins using the 10-point-must system from boxing. In 2008 UFC was the largest Pay-Per-View venture in the United States.

Is brock leasner the heavy weight champion of ufc?

Lesnar lost his UFC heavyweight championship to Cain Velasquez at UFC 121. Velasquez won the fight via TKO in the first round to win the title. After Velasquez won the title, he lost it to Junior Dos Santos at the UFC on Fox - 1 event. He regained the title back at UFC 155 and is the current reigning UFC heavyweight champion.

When did Dana white begin The UFC?

Dana White didn't start the UFC. The UFC first began in 1993. In January 2001 the Fretitta brothers purchased the UFC and created Zuffa, LLC as the parent entity controlling the UFC. Dana White became president around that time.

Art Davie, Rorion Gracie and John Milius are the 3 men responsible for the creation of the UFC. Rorion Gracie is of the Gracie family (with Royce Gracie being the winner of the first few UFC events).

Which UFC champion tested positive for steroids?

The California State Athletic Commission stated that UFC Lightweight Champion Sean Sherk tested positive for the banned substance Nandrolone Metabolite and that lightweight contender Hermes Franca tested positive for Drostanolone. Reference was from: http://www.ufc.com/index.cfm?fa=news.detail&gid=6848 At UFC 44 Tim Sylvia tested positive for steroids during a mandatory post-fight drug test. Due to this, he was stripped of his UFC Heavyweight Title.

Where was Kimbo Slice born?

Kevin Ferguson, aka "Kimbo Slice" was born in Nassau in the Bahamas and moved to the United States as a child.

How many championships has Chuck Liddell won in his career?

1 Light Heavyweight with a knockout win over Randy Couture at UFC 52.

He later lost it to Rampage Jackson at UFC 71
